Juan Manuel Pavón, coach of Cádiz B, gave his thoughts at the end of the game against Atlético Sanluqueño, which finished with a 1-2 defeat.
Pavón said: “We’ve done everything possible to pick up points. We scored at the start of the second half but because of our mistakes and factors we couldn’t control we don’t have the points we deserve.” He added: “We need to get back up straight away and think about the game against Recreativo.”
The Cádiz B coach also said: “We’ve got better as the game went on, and we had a pretty good spell, with possession and creating chances. The goal gave us confidence but they equalised from a move where there was a player offside. That knocked us off our stride and once we pulled ourselves together they scored from a penalty which was pretty dubious.”
